Cygnet Health Care was established in 1988. Since then, we have developed a wide range of services for individuals with mental health needs, autism, and learning disabilities within the UK. We have built a reputation for delivering pioneering services and outstanding outcomes for the people in our care. Our expert and highly dedicated care team of 10,000 employees empowers 2,864 individuals across 150 services to make a positive difference in their lives through service-user-focused care and rehabilitation.

Cygnet Hospital Taunton provides an acute inpatient admission service for men and a specialist inpatient service for men diagnosed with a learning disability.
The hospital is situated in a rural setting amongst Taunton farmland, within acres of peaceful fields. This tranquil environment benefits our service users, who can enjoy walks in the hospital grounds and take in the countryside scenery.
